Transaction 1e05c8084fd56c319f0b0ffaf27c529e7b7bb14203c583eb7e51e12ad6776659
1 Input
1 Output
-
1e05c8084fd56c319f0b0ffaf27c529e7b7bb14203c583eb7e51e12ad6776659:0
- value
- 21043
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 856e9c1a80d3d21b12ee91b6a6f19d8636723c00f724d7a360a59013ce72869d
- address
- bc1ps4hfcx5q60fpkyhwjxm2duvascm8y0qq7ujd0gmq5kgp8nnjs6ws6wq8gq